OFF-SITE RUN CHECKLIST — ITEM 4

Quarterly stock-count ledger, Corvane depot.

- Confirm ledger sealed in tamper pouch.
- Verify page count against cover sheet.
- Log run in dispatch register before loading.
- Ledger travels in cab, not cargo bay.
- No intermediate stops between Corvane and the Ashleigh records office.
- Obtain signature on arrival; file copy same day.

The confidential courier hand-over instruction is appended below this line.

dispatch memo: the sorius tamius courier leaves the praeth ledger at gate 4873 under passcode 928014

Notes — Ops sync, Bexfield office. Recall update: the pallet of Voltair chargers is staged in the loading bay, shrink-wrapped and labeled per the recall notice. Vendor's courier collects Monday. Office manager to keep the bay clear, hold the signed recall manifest, and photograph the pallet before release. No units to be pulled for internal use. The courier hand-over instruction follows below.

courier memo of yajof-yawep: the ulaix silath courier leaves the casax ledger at gate 3093 under passcode 598820

**Facilities Ticket — Cleaning-Crew Access, Brindle Court**

Heads up, team assistants — the evening cleaning crew from Sparrowdene Services starts this week, Mon–Thu from 18:30. They'll cover floors 2 through 4, including kitchens and meeting rooms, but won't touch desks with a red "do not clear" card on them. Please make sure confidential papers are locked away before you leave, as the crew has full floor access. They'll let themselves in through the side entrance using this pass code:

staff pass of badup-kawig = bdg-TYN-3